What are the responsibilities and job description for the Tour an Retail Manager position at Jeptha Creed Distillery?
Tour and Retail Manager
Standard Responsibilities:
- Company Leader
- Leader of Visitor Center- Tour and Retail Departments
- Accountable for Retail Department:
-KPI Reporting
-Evaluates Retail Staff Performance
-Monthly Inventory
-Merchandise Ordering and Placement
-Floor Moves
-Holiday Decorating & Merchandising
-Signage & barcodes
-Ordering- Spirits, Merchandise, Front Desk Supplies, and Retail Supplies
-POS updates
- Accountable for Tour Department:
-KPI Reporting
-Directs Tour Leads and Tour Guides in Coaching and Training
-Evaluates Tour Staff Performance
-Evaluates Visitor Center Tourism Experiences
-Develops and Improves all FOH Tour Experiences
-Hands-on in fulfilling Tours and Retail duties
-Order Spirits for Tastings, Tour Supplies
-Develops and Evolves Tourism Partnerships/Networking
- Critical KPI department reporting- Sales and Acquisition, Customer Engagement, Brand Perception, Department Revenue, Operations, Merchandise Summaries, Labor
- Professionally resolves Visitor Center staff or customer complaints/issues, communicating assistance when necessary and appropriate.
- Essential Managerial Duties:
-Opening Visitor Center
-Closing Visitor Center
-Attend and Actively Participate in Weekly Manager Meetings
-Assist in all in-house events
-Assist in all private events when applicable to schedule
-Partnering with Assistant GM for daily/weekly employee assignment
-Employee Performance Reviews
-Discounts
-Guest reviews
-Guest assessments/checkups
-Employee back-up
-Problem solving all department issues
-Upholding Jeptha Creed policies and standards
-Team player to complete distillery/ visitor center assignments
